Jack Ward is founder and president of Rugged Faith Ministries located in Springdale, Arkansas. A former high school coach turned businessman, Ward now directs a Christian non-profit that uses outdoor adventure to equip believers and reach the lost. Rugged Faith hosts week-end retreats called Rugged Faith Boot Camp. These one and two day camps feature a blend of outdoor adventure and sound biblical teaching. Ward is the author of two best selling books on outdoor adventure ministry. "Rugged Faith" published in 2010 and "Adventure with a Purpose," published in 2018 Each year Rugged Faith hosts the "Lewis & Clark Trail ATV Adventure" across the Bitterroot Mountains in Idaho.
